Paperback. Condizione: Very Good. Marco Polo Ireland: the Travel Guide with Insider Tips Fully revised and updated for 2016. Now with new Discovery Tours chapter. Experience all of Ireland's attractions with this up-to-date, authoritative guide, packed with Insider Tips. Most holidaymakers want to have fun and feel relaxed from the moment they arrive at their holiday destination - that's what Marco Polo Guides are all about. You'll discover excellent hotels, restaurants, trendy places, buzzing night life, plus shopping tips, suggestions for those on a tight budget and ideas for Travel with Kids. Also contains: Perfect Route, Travel Tips, Links, Blogs, Apps & more, and a comprehensive index. Failte go Eireann: Welcome to Ireland! Like a moss-covered rock, the island sits off the northwest coast of Europe, where the Gulf Stream and the forces of ice, water and wind have conspired to create a landscape both lush and rugged, the inspiration for countless tales. With MARCO POLO Ireland there are numerous ways to experience the beauty of the Emerald Isle, from enjoying a Guinness in the pub, hiking along the cliffs of the West Coast, or simply chatting with the friendly locals. This practical pocket-sized guide takes you from thatched cottages to romantic castles, rocky coastlines and picturesque little towns to lively Dublin. The Insider Tips reveal where you can enjoy a fine whiskey, and the Best Of pages highlight some unique aspects of Ireland, recommend places to go for free, plus tips for rainy days and where you can relax and unwind. Whether by foot, car or boat you will experience the best of Ireland and its people. Trips & Tours lead you to deserted coasts and swirling rivers, and along rugged paths to places that are almost too beautiful to believe. In Ireland, country living and country sports go hand in hand, but alongside more traditional pursuits, the Sports & Activities chapter also tells you where you can go hang-gliding and diving. Finally the Dos & Don'ts point out some of the things you need to be aware of and watch out for when visiting the country. MARCO POLO Ireland provides comprehensive coverage of the country. To help you get around there's a detailed road atlas inside, useful city maps of Cork, Dublin and Limerick in the backcover, plus a handy pull-out map. Paperback. Condizione: Very Good. Marco Polo New Zealand: the Travel Guide with Insider Tips. Most travellers want to have fun and feel relaxed from the moment they arrive at their holiday destination - that's what Marco Polo Guides are all about. This new series will appeal to all types of travellers, including those who haven't bought a travel guide in the past! Marco Polo's unique insider tips are peppered throughout the guide - offering a real insight into the destination. Experience all the attractions of New Zealand with this up-to date and authoritative guide, complete with 'Best Of' recommendations. You'll find lonely beaches and breathtakingly beautiful national parks, cozy hotels and authentic restaurants, the top places for adventure seekers and selected hiking trails. There are also tips for shopping and getting by on a low budget, as well as ideas for those travelling with children and for active pursuits and a summary of the country's main festivals and events. Further sections include: Travel Tips, Food & Drink, Links, Blogs, Apps & more and index. 'Kiwi' is the word that perhaps best sums up New Zealand. Shy kiwi birds hide in the undergrowth of the rainforest, vitamin-rich kiwi fruits grow just about everywhere and the Kiwis as the New Zealanders call themselves offer a friendly welcome to visitors from all over the world. With MARCO POLO New Zealand you will discover a unique natural paradise at the other side of the world. The practical, pocket-sized guide leads you through an amazingly varied landscape: paradise beaches with Mediterranean climate, frozen glaciers in the high mountains, deep fjords, tangled forests with gigantic trees and thermal areas where the ground boils over. On top of that is the exotic appeal of the Polynesian culture of the original inhabitants, the Maori. The Perfect Route covers both islands in all their variety, from Cape Reinga in the north of North Island, past the lively cities of Auckland and Wellington and across to the South Island, the scenically most beautiful of the two whose landscape provided the setting for the Lord of the Rings. The Best Of pages highlight some unique things about New Zealand (e.g. festive supper with the Maori and the Art Deco town of Napier), recommend places to go for free, and have tips for things to do if it rains and where you can relax and unwind. The Insider Tips reveal where New Zealanders still mainly keep themselves to themselves where you have to pass one test of courage or another in order to have your adventures in the underworld. The Excursions & Tours chapter takes you off the beaten track: along the coast roads you can explore the wild east of the North Island or cycle along disused railway tracks through the highlands of Central Otago. Finally the Dos & Don'ts tell you not to drink from rivers and why you can't stay the night in hotels. MARCO POLO New Zealand provides comprehensive coverage of all parts of the country. To help you find your way around there are the Where to Start panels for the main cities, a detailed Road Atlas, the useful maps of Auckland, Christchurch, Dunedin and Wellington in the cover, and a separate pull-out map. Marco Polo Naples & the Amalfi Coast: the Travel Guide with Insider Tips Experience all of Naples & the Amalfi Coast's attractions with this up-to-date and authoritative guide, complete with 'Best Of' recommendations. You'll discover nice hotels, restaurants and night spots; there are also ideas for shopping and tips for those on a low budget plus information on festivals and events and sports and activities. Further sections include: Travel Tips, Travel with Kids, Links, Blogs, Apps & more, Italian phrase book and a comprehensive index. Naples is full of surprises the bustling city is a place of adventure and provides a perfect contrast to the Gulf Coast: the Mediterranean, the light, the warmth, the magnificent scenery, the scent of the sea and the pine trees, the colors. With MARCO POLO Naples & the Amalfi Coast you will experience a veritable paradise: bright yellow lemons glowing from the dark lemon groves of Sorrento and Amalfi, and the intoxicating scent of white blossoms. In the deep grottos along the rocky coast the sea is cobalt blue and emerald green. This practical, pocket-sized guide takes you through the narrow alleyways and colorful markets of Naples. Meander across the broad and elegant squares, or descend into the city's subterranean world of tufa (volcanic rock). Savour the world's best pizza, and go surfing in Palinuro or hike the Amalfi Coast along old mountain tracks with magnificent views of the sea. The most important highlights lead you to places that should definitely not be missed on your visit to the Gulf of Naples. The 'Best Of' pages point out some experiences unique to this part of Italy, recommend things to do for free, and have tips for rainy days and where you can relax and unwind. The Insider Tips reveal where you can enjoy Naples' best Espresso or experience a tonic for the senses. Discovery Tours lead you from mighty monuments to mountain solitude: a day trip takes you to the enormous palace of Caserta complete with ancient legends and more recent splendor. To discover the mountainous hinterland of the Cilento you should allow at least two days: on horseback or by bike, in a canoe or on foot, you can explore its wildly romantic scenery. The Sport & Activities chapter will give you some more sporting tips. Finally the Dos & Don'ts highlight a few things you need to be aware of when visiting the country. MARCO POLO Naples & the Amalfi Coast provides comprehensive coverage of all parts of the region. Paperback. Condizione: Very Good. Marco Polo Las Vegas: the Travel Guide with Insider Tips! Fully revised and updated. Now with new Discovery Tours chapter. Most travellers want to have fun and feel relaxed from the moment they arrive at their holiday destination - that's what Marco Polo Guides are all about. This new series will appeal to all types of travellers, including those who haven't bought a travel guide in the past! Marco Polo's unique insider tips are peppered throughout the guide - offering a real insight into the destination. Experience all the attractions of Las Vegas with this up-to-date and authoritative guide, complete with Best Of recommendations. Find hotels and restaurants; check out the city's trendiest places and nightlife scene. There are tips for shopping and getting by on a low budget as well as ideas for children, sports and numerous other activities. Further sections include: Festivals & Events, Travel Tips, Links, Blogs, Apps & more and index. Ready for a place where culture and sub-culture go hand in hand? Glitz and glamour in the middle of the Mojave Desert? Nothing here is quite as it seems. Or is it? Welcome to Las Vegas! With MARCO POLO Las Vegas, this practical, pocket-sized guide, you can immerse yourself in a world somewhere between dream and reality, a neon-coloured mirage of entertainment, complete with Manhattan skyline, Eiffel Tower and Grand Canal in miniature; white tigers and hammerhead sharks. For those who think they've seen it all there's always a new surprise at the next casino. The Insider Tips reveal where you can see showgirls up close and where the pool party happens. The Best Of pages highlight some unique aspects of Las Vegas, recommend places to go for free, and have tips for what to do if it gets too hot and where you can relax and where you can relax and unwind. The 'Las Vegas Special' chapter helps you to a winning streak und tells you all you need to know about a spontaneous Las Vegas wedding and playing golf in the glitzy city. Finally the Dos & Don'ts reveal why you'll always regret it if you don't do some gambling and advise you to always have a drink at hand alcohol free of course. MARCO POLO Las Vegas provides comprehensive coverage of all areas of the city.
